72-Year-Old Remanded in Custody

Retiree from Petrinja Suspected of Animal Cruelty; Search of Home Reveals a Small Arsenal of Explosive Devices

The Sisak Municipal State Attorney's Office questioned a 72-year-old man from the Petrinja area and ordered him into custody on suspicion of killing and torturing an animal and illegally possessing weapons and explosives. According to the statement from the DORH, the man confined a wild fox in a cage and then set his own dog on it, urging the dog on until it killed the fox.

He recorded the entire incident and posted it on his profile on a social network, which drew the attention of the police and led to the initiation of an investigation. The duty investigating judge of the Sisak County Court accepted the prosecution's proposal and ordered a one-month remand due to the risk of reoffending.

The Fox Had No Chance to Escape

According to the results of the investigation so far, in July 2026, in the Petrinja area, the suspect placed a wild animal in an animal enclosure from which it could not escape. He then released his dog into the same enclosure and repeatedly urged it to attack the fox.

One of his two dogs inflicted bite wounds on the animal, from which it died. The man documented everything with a camera and shared the footage online. It was this post that became the key piece of evidence in the case.

Arsenal at Home: Bombs, Mines, and Detonators

In addition to the cruel treatment of the animal, the suspect is also charged with the unauthorized possession of explosive devices. During a search of the property last Thursday, police found and seized five hand grenades, one anti-personnel mine, four mine fuses, three detonators, one artillery shell, and seven meters of safety fuse.

The law explicitly prohibits civilians from possessing such items, and the quantity and type of explosives found indicate a serious violation of weapons regulations.

Risk of Reoffending

The prosecution requested pretrial detention, assessing that there is a real risk that the suspect could repeat the offense. The investigating judge accepted the argument and ordered a measure that, for now, will last one month.

Additional details about the motives behind such behavior have not yet been released, and the investigation is ongoing to establish all the circumstances of the case.
